Overview

Blending Electronic Engineering and Computer Science - adding intelligence to every day systems and developing robots that can interact with humans and our environment. Through project work, students will explore robotics and intelligent devices and may focus their project work throughout the programme in a specific area of their interest or blend thematic areas.


Course structure

Duration: 4 years

Year 1: Students complete Foundation Electronic Engineering, Computer Science, Mathematics and Digital modules. Students complete critical skills modules over the 1st 2 years of the programme weighted 7.5 ECT, gaining experience working in a team, developing project planning, time management, conflict resolution, and teamwork skills. While taught modules in year 2 develop a strong basis in Robotics.

Year 3 : Students complete 6 taught modules over semester 1 (5 credits each) and over semester 2 obtain an industrial work experience placement including the skills training ahead of the placement application.

Year 4 : 25 credits of taught modules and a Final Year Project worth 20 credits are compulsory while 15 credits (3 modules) may be chosen from a selection of modules. An excellent variety of project choices is available to our students.

After Undergraduation

The rapid advancement of robotics, AI, and intelligent device technologies is driving the need for new skills. Job opportunities are emerging across various sectors, including manufacturing, finance, pharmaceuticals, healthcare, energy, communications, and research.


Potential graduate positions may include roles such as robotics engineer, software engineer/developer, embedded systems engineer/developer, intelligent systems architect, and intelligence analyst.

Students enrolled in this program will gain valuable experience ahead of commencing their career, through work placement in their third year, along with a portfolio of projects to showcase to prospective employers.
